In 2024, the crime situation in Nueva Ecija, Philippines, presents significant concerns among its residents. The region faces notable challenges with both property and violent crimes, heightened by an increase in drug-related offenses.
Public safety perception is notably low, especially with residents expressing severe apprehension about going out alone at night.
